+AudioHardwareInterface* AudioHardwareInterface::create()
+{
+ /*
+ * FIXME: This code needs to instantiate the correct audio device
+ * interface. For now - we use compile-time switches.
+ */
+ AudioHardwareInterface* hw = 0;
+ char value[PROPERTY_VALUE_MAX];
+
+#ifdef GENERIC_AUDIO
+ hw = new AudioHardwareGeneric();
+#else
+ // if running in emulation - use the emulator driver
+ if (property_get("ro.kernel.qemu", value, 0)) {
+ LOGD("Running in emulation - using generic audio driver");
+ hw = new AudioHardwareGeneric();
+ }
+ else {
+ LOGV("Creating Vendor Specific AudioHardware");
+ hw = createAudioHardware();
+ }
+#endif
+ if (hw->initCheck() != NO_ERROR) {
+ LOGW("Using stubbed audio hardware. No sound will be produced.");
+ delete hw;
+ hw = new AudioHardwareStub();
+ }
+
+#ifdef DUMP_FLINGER_OUT
+ // This code adds a record of buffers in a file to write calls made by AudioFlinger.
+ // It replaces the current AudioHardwareInterface object by an intermediate one which
+ // will record buffers in a file (after sending them to hardware) for testing purpose.
+ // This feature is enabled by defining symbol DUMP_FLINGER_OUT and setting environement
+ // "audioflinger.dump = 1". The output file is "tmp/FlingerOut.pcm". Pause are not recorded
+ // in the file.
+
+ // read dump mode
+ property_get("audioflinger.dump", value, "0");
+ switch(value[0]) {
+ case '1':
+ LOGV("Dump mode");
+ hw = new AudioDumpInterface(hw); // replace interface
+ return hw;
+ break;
+ case '0':
+ default:
+ LOGV("No Dump mode");
+ return hw;
+ break;
+ }
+#endif
+ return hw;
+}

+// generics for audio routing - the real work is done in doRouting
+status_t AudioHardwareInterface::setRouting(int mode, uint32_t routes)
+{
+#if LOG_ROUTING_CALLS
+ LOGD("setRouting: mode=%s, routes=[%s]", displayMode(mode), displayRoutes(routes));
+#endif
+ if (mode == AudioSystem::MODE_CURRENT)
+ mode = mMode;
+ if ((mode < 0) || (mode >= AudioSystem::NUM_MODES))
+ return BAD_VALUE;
+ uint32_t old = mRoutes[mode];
+ mRoutes[mode] = routes;
+ if ((mode != mMode) || (old == routes))
+ return NO_ERROR;
+#if LOG_ROUTING_CALLS
+ const char* oldRouteStr = strdup(displayRoutes(old));
+ LOGD("doRouting: mode=%s, old route=[%s], new route=[%s]",
+ displayMode(mode), oldRouteStr, displayRoutes(routes));
+ delete oldRouteStr;
+#endif
+ return doRouting();
+}
+
+status_t AudioHardwareInterface::getRouting(int mode, uint32_t* routes)
+{
+ if (mode == AudioSystem::MODE_CURRENT)
+ mode = mMode;
+ if ((mode < 0) || (mode >= AudioSystem::NUM_MODES))
+ return BAD_VALUE;
+ *routes = mRoutes[mode];
+#if LOG_ROUTING_CALLS
+ LOGD("getRouting: mode=%s, routes=[%s]",
+ displayMode(mode), displayRoutes(*routes));
+#endif
+ return NO_ERROR;
+}
+
+status_t AudioHardwareInterface::setMode(int mode)
+{
+#if LOG_ROUTING_CALLS
+ LOGD("setMode(%s)", displayMode(mode));
+#endif
+ if ((mode < 0) || (mode >= AudioSystem::NUM_MODES))
+ return BAD_VALUE;
+ if (mMode == mode)
+ return NO_ERROR;
+#if LOG_ROUTING_CALLS
+ LOGD("doRouting: old mode=%s, new mode=%s route=[%s]",
+ displayMode(mMode), displayMode(mode), displayRoutes(mRoutes[mode]));
+#endif
+ mMode = mode;
+ return doRouting();
+}
